Key Responsibilities:
- Set up and manage Microsoft Purview accounts, collections, and access controls (RBAC).
- Integrate Purview with data sources: Azure Data Lake, Synapse, SQL DB, Power BI, Snowflake.
- Schedule and monitor metadata scanning and classification jobs.
- Implement and maintain collection hierarchies aligned with data ownership.
- Design metadata ingestion workflows for technical, business, and operational metadata.
- Enrich data assets with business context: descriptions, glossary terms, tags.
- Synchronize metadata across tools using REST APIs, PowerShell, or ADF.
- Validate end-to-end lineage for datasets and reports (ADF → Synapse → Power BI).
- Resolve lineage gaps or failures using mapping corrections or scripts.
- Perform impact analysis to support downstream data consumers.
- Create custom classification rules for sensitive data (PII, PCI, PHI).
- Apply and manage Microsoft Purview sensitivity labels and policies.
- Integrate with Microsoft Information Protection (MIP) for DLP.
- Manage business glossary in collaboration with domain owners and stewards.
- Implement approval workflows and term governance.
- Conduct audits for glossary and metadata quality and consistency.
- Automate Purview operations using:
- PowerShell, Azure Functions, Logic Apps, REST APIs
- Build pipelines for dynamic source registration and scanning.
- Automate tagging, lineage, and glossary term mapping.
- Enable operational insights using Power BI, Synapse Link, Azure Monitor, and governance APIs.

About Pixerize
Pixerize is a high-growth digital agency helping businesses automate, scale, and build media-first brands. We combine strategy, automation, and creative storytelling to help clients dominate their digital space. We're building a content engine—and we need a Video Editor & Media Creator to fuel it.
Role Overview
We're hiring a creative and detail-oriented Video Editor & Media Creator to produce short-form videos (Instagram Reels, YouTube Shorts, TikToks), long-term business/client videos, and branded company media. You'll bring our content to life with motion, energy, and clarity—working closely with writers, social media managers, and the graphic design team.
Responsibilities
- Edit engaging short-form videos for social platforms (Reels, Shorts, TikTok).
- Create and edit longer-form company videos and client case studies.
- Implement dynamic captions, transitions, effects, and brand elements.
- Follow scripts and creative briefs to match our tone and objectives.
- Repurpose content from Loom, Zoom, or live recordings into polished media.
- Optimize content for platform-specific formats and algorithms.
- Collaborate with content writers and designers to ensure unified creative output.
- Manage a content folder and meet weekly publishing deadlines.
KPIs & Performance Metrics
- Number of videos edited and delivered on schedule.
- Engagement metrics (views, likes, shares, watch time) across social platforms.
- Quality and consistency of branded visuals and storytelling.
- Ability to adapt quickly to feedback and iterate efficiently.
Requirements
- 2+ years of experience in video editing, motion design, or media production.
- Proficiency with tools like Adobe Premiere Pro, After Effects, CapCut, or Final Cut Pro.
- Strong portfolio of short-form and long-form content.
- Basic understanding of hooks, pacing, and storytelling for social media and corporate video.
- Organized, self-driven, and deadline-focused.
